Checking Out Sustainable Siding Options


Allow's begin with house siding. Traditional materials like vinyl and aluminum have been commonly used for many years as a result of their affordability and simple setup. However they usually fall short in eco-friendliness. Today's lasting choices consist of fiber cement, wood compound, redeemed timber, and crafted wood products.


Fiber cement siding, for example, offers a well balanced mix of toughness and eco-conscious style. It's made from a mix of sand, cement, and cellulose fibers and can last decades with marginal maintenance. Engineered wood exterior siding replicates the look of typical timber while using much less wood, decreasing deforestation. Redeemed wood gives old products a new life, and when secured effectively, it can stand up to the elements equally as well as new lumber.

Green Roofing That Works Hard and Looks Great


Roof covering plays a similarly vital duty in developing a lasting home. A poorly protected or aging roof covering can lead to energy loss and greater energy costs. On the flip side, an efficient roofing system can assist manage indoor temperature, show solar warmth, and also contribute to rainwater harvesting.


Metal roofing is a standout option for eco-minded home owners. It's frequently made with recycled materials and is itself 100% recyclable at the end of its life. It shows sunshine, which aids maintain your home colder in the summer season, minimizing dependence on cooling. Its lengthy life-span additionally suggests much less product waste in the future.


An additional amazing pattern is the increase of "trendy roof coverings." These systems make use of reflective coatings or lighter-colored products to disperse sunshine and take in less heat. This can make a substantial distinction in warmer climates and urban areas, where warmth absorption can increase indoor temperatures and energy expenses.


If you're searching for something really innovative, eco-friendly roofing systems-- also called living roofings-- are turning heads. These are split systems that support plant life, boosting insulation and air high quality while reducing stormwater drainage. While not appropriate for every single home style, they demonstrate just how far lasting architecture can go when imagination fulfills obligation.
